WebIf you have been charged with either of these headlight offenses, you can be subject to a fine and 3 points on your driver's license. The Georgia Point System ranges from 2 to 6 points. A driver with 15 points in a 24-month period will be suspended. For drivers under 18-years-old, 4 points in a 12-month period will lead to a license suspension. WebJan 28, 2024 · In Georgia, only two auxiliary fog lights are permitted per vehicle and must be mounted on the front, 12 to 30 inches above the ground. Vehicles can have one driving light as well, mounted between 16 and 42 inches from the ground, and one passing light located 24 to 42 inches above the ground. WebNov 4, 2013 · Georgia Code Title 40 Section 40-8-90 prohibits blue lights whether flashing, blinking, revolving, or stationary. Section 40-8-92 prohibits the use of red, amber & green flashing or revolving lights. ...
